Você está na página 1de 25

Universidade Católica de Moçambique – Faculdade de

Economia e Gestão
UCM – FEG
Tecnologia de Informação 3º Ano
Programação visual
Tema: Instalação de SQL Server 2019, Visual Studio 2019 e fazer olá
mundo

Estudante:
 Abrão Emanuel Luís Chimbia
 Efigénio Jossias Tchauque
 Félix Macuiana
 Domingos Chameco

Docente: Persson Abrantes

Beira, Setembro de 2021


Índice
Índice Figura.................................................................................................................................3
Introdução....................................................................................................................................4
Modo de instalação......................................................................................................................5
Instalação de regras......................................................................................................................8
Seleção de recursos......................................................................................................................9
Configuração de instância..........................................................................................................10
Configuração do servidor...........................................................................................................11
Configuração de modo de autenticação de base de dados..........................................................12
Finalização de instalação............................................................................................................15
Características gerais..................................................................................................................15
Download e Instalação...............................................................................................................16
Olá Mundo em CSharp (C#)........................................................................................................23
Bloco de Código escrito em C#:.............................................................................................23
Conclusões.................................................................................................................................24
Referências.................................................................................................................................25

2
Índice Figura
Figura 1: Janela de modo de instalação.............................................................................5
Figura 2: Janela de instalação de novo SQL Server..........................................................6
Figura 3: Janela de regras gerais.......................................................................................6
Figura 4: Uso de Windows Update para transferir atualizações.......................................7
Figura 5: Janela de instalação de regras............................................................................8
Figura 6: Seleção de recursos............................................................................................9
Figura 7: Janela de configuração de instância.................................................................10
Figura 8: Janela de configuração do servidor..................................................................10
Figura 9: Janela de configuração de modo de autenticação de base de dados................11
Figura 10: separador Data Directories.............................................................................12
Figura 11: Janela de instalação da Microsoft R Open e do interpretador de linguagem
Python..............................................................................................................................13
Figura 12: Janela de Progresso de instalação..................................................................13
Figura 13: Janela de finalização de instalação............................................................14
Figura 14: Realizando o download..............................................................................16
Figura 15: Pré requisitos...............................................................................................17
Figura 16: Visual Studio Installer................................................................................17
Figura 17: Detalhes da instalação................................................................................18
Figura 18: Andamento da Instalação..........................................................................19
Figura 19: Instalação.....................................................................................................19
Figura 20: Tela inicial de acesso...................................................................................20
Figura 21: Configurações iniciais.................................................................................21
Figura 22: Tela inicial do MVS 2019...........................................................................22

3
Introdução
O trabalho abordara sobre a instalação do Visual Studio, SQL Server e fazer Hello
World, essas ferramentas são muito essenciais para desenvolver aplicações, sistemas, e
de salientar que esses softwares possuem várias versões cada vem melhorar ou trazer
novas funcionalidades.

O Visual Studio (ou simplesmente VS), facilita o desenvolvimento. Além de ter


modelos prontos para usar e executar, possui funcionalidade para você publicar suas
aplicações.

O SQL Server é um dos principais SGBDs relacionais do mercado. Distribuído em


diferentes edições e com várias ferramentas integradas, esse banco é capaz de atender às
demandas desde os mais simples negócios até os mais complexos cenários que lidam
com grande volume de dados.

Um dos pontos a notar é que esses softwares pertencem a Microsoft, um sendo para
desenvolvimento de sistemas ou aplicativos e outro como SGBD para criar Base de
dados de grandes volumes dependendo da versão que o usuário solicitou para realização
das suas tarefas.

4
Instalação e configuração do SQL Server

Para instalar o SQL Server o primeiro passo é aceder a sessão do download do site do
Microsoft SQL Server, onde vai escolher a versão que se pretende usar.

Edições do SQL Server:

 SQL Server Developer é uma ótima escolha para pessoas que constrói e testa
aplicações;
 SQL Server Express: é uma versão para estudo e difundir a cultura de seu uso,
ou seja versão usada em empresas, porque permite criação de banco de dados
para usuários acessarem.
 Concordamos em demonstrar o processo com o SQL Server Express por ser
gratuita.

Modo de instalação
Após o download do mesmo o passo a seguir vai ser executar o ficheiro, e escolher do
modo de instalação:

 Básico/basic (online): para instalação rápida;


 Personalizada/Custom (online): para instalação personalizada (usada para
seleção de pacotes);
 Dowload media: para instalação personalizada em modo offline.

5
Figura 1: Janela de modo de instalação.

A seguir escolhe-se o local onde vai se guardar o mídia e a transferência irá começar, o
instalador do SQL Server vai aparecer com nova janela de processamento.

6
Em seguida vamos optar pela opção NEW SQL Server stand-alone instalation or
feactures to na existing instalation (Nova instalação autônoma do SQL SERVER ou
Adicionar recursos a uma instalação existente).

Figura 2: Janela de instalação de novo SQL Server.

Após isso é necessário aceitar o termo de licenciamento e clicar next e o instalador


verificará se todos os requisitos estão preenchidos e automaticamente ira pular para o
próximo passo.

Figura 3: Janela de regras gerais

7
O SQL Server ira perguntar em seguida se queremos usar o Windows Update para
transferir atualizações importantes para o mesmo. Vamos clicar no next.

Figura 4: Uso de Windows Update para transferir atualizações

Instalação de regras
Após isso o SQL Server vai verificar a existência de atualizações.

Em alguns casos na instalação do SQL Server Express ocorre um aviso quanto à questão
do firewall em forma de um triangulo amarelo, para caso de uso em rede.

Se for a usar o SQL Server a partir de outro dispositivo que não seja local vai precisar
de uma porta no firewall para poder ter acesso, mas como iremos usar o computador
local vai-se simplesmente ignorar e clicar em avançar/next.

8
Figura 5: Janela de instalação de regras.

Seleção de recursos.
A seguir podemos deixar a configuração predefinida que será válida ou mesmo
podemos também escolher componentes a instalar, se for a escolher os componentes,
vamos selecionar todos, recursos de instancia, recursos compartilhados e redistribuíveis
e avançamos.

9
Figura 6: Seleção de recursos.

Configuração de instância
Após isso será exibida janela de configuração de instancia, o nome e o ID a usar na
instância, que pode ser qualquer um. E devemos evitar os nomes predefinidos como
MSSQLSERVER / SQLEXPRESS devido à segurança.

10
Figura 7: Janela de configuração de instância

Configuração do servidor
Perto do fim devemos escolher as contas de utilizador a associar a cada serviço.
Normalmente não há necessidade de fazer qualquer alteração, clicamos o next.

Figura 8: Janela de configuração do servidor

11
Configuração de modo de autenticação de base de dados
A configuração do motor de base de dados é o passo seguinte.

Desta forma pode se usar dois tipos, autenticação com base do usuário do windows e
outra conta totalmente a parte.

Figura 9: Janela de configuração de modo de autenticação de base de dados.

No separador Data Directories podemos escolher a localização de vários ficheiros. Por


norma a base de dados deve ficar num disco próprio, assim como os logs e os backups.

12
Figura 10: separador Data Directories.

Depois de todas alterações realizadas vamos clicar no next.

A seguir vamos aceitar a instalação da Microsoft R Open e do interpretador de


linguagem Python.

13
Figura 11: Janela de instalação da Microsoft R Open e do interpretador de
linguagem Python.

Após aceitar e clicar next nos dois processos e só aguardar a instalação.

Figura 12: Janela de Progresso de instalação.

14
Finalização de instalação
Após o processo for concluído abrira uma janela a mostrar que a instalação e
configuração esta completa.

Figura 13: Janela de finalização de instalação.

Instalacao de Visual Studio 2019

Características gerais
 De acordo com o site oficial da Microsoft, “o Visual Studio 2019 fornece os
melhores serviços e ferramentas do mercado para desenvolvedores, aplicativos e
plataformas”. Temos inúmeras novidades em relação a alguns itens, como:
 Desenvolvimento: Economia de tempo devido a novos recursos como pesquisa
de dados aprimorada, refatorações facilitando a organização do código
fonte,nbastando invocá-las pressionando a tecla “CTRL +” para selecionar a
ação desejada. Outro recurso que pode se encaixar neste quesito seria o
“IntelliCode”, fornecendo conclusões de códigos com percepção de contexto,
orientação aos desenvolvedores a aderir aos padrões e estilos de sua equipe,
facilidade para encontrar problemas de códigos, entre outras coisas.

15
 Colaboração: Pode-se entender colaboração o trabalho em equipe para resolução
de problemas. O recurso para trabalhar na nuvem está presente nesta versão,
assim como o “Live Share”, sendo um serviço para desenvolvedores que permite
compartilhar uma base de código e seu contexto com um membro da equipe e ter
uma colaboração bidireccional instantânea directamente no Visual Studio. Com
o Live Share, um membro da equipe pode ler, navegar, editar e depurar um
projecto compartilhado com ele de forma fácil e segura.
 Depuração: Nesta versão o modo de depuração ficou mais robusto incluindo a
pesquisa durante a depuração, facilitando a localização de objectos e os valores
da pesquisa.

Download e Instalação
Para realizarmos o download deveremos acessar o link:

https://visualstudio.microsoft.com/pt-br/downloads/

E clicar no botão “Download gratuito” no item “Comunidade”. Confira todos os


detalhes na figura 14.

16
Figura 14: Realizando o download.

Após clicar no botão acima automaticamente irá baixar um pequeno arquivo executável
idêntico ao (vs_community__977798752.1549581728.exe), o qual irá redireccionar a
instalação. Teremos a tela inicial denominada “Visual Studio Installer”. Ver Figura
15.

17
Figura 15: Pré requisitos.

Clique no botão “Continuar” para prosseguirmos com a instalação. Ao baixar


automaticamente os recursos necessários do Visual Studio Installer teremos a tela a
seguir. Verificar Imagem 16.

Figura 16: Visual Studio Installer.

Cargas de trabalho: especificar os pacotes que serão instalados.

Componentes individuais: com este recurso podemos especificar qual pacote instalar,
por exemplo a versão do SDK do .NET Framework.

Pacotes de Idiomas: como o próprio nome já diz, podemos instalar quais idiomas
precisarmos.

18
Locais de instalação: local no Windows onde será instalado a IDE, o cache de download
e os componentes.

Figura 17: Detalhes da instalação.

No nosso caso iremos clicar na aba “Cargas de trabalho” e escolher os pacotes “ASP.
NET e desenvolvimento Web”, “Desenvolvimento para Desktop com .NET” e
“Desenvolvimento com a plataforma Universal do Windows”. Ao arrastar a barra de
rolagem podemos conferir muitos pacotes úteis que esta versão nos traz, como por
exemplo desenvolvimento para celular, jogos, entre outras ferramentas diversas. Clique
no botão instalar para continuar.

19
Na figura 18 conferimos o andamento da instalação.

Figura 18: Andamento da Instalação.

Notem que no meu caso específico tenho o “Microsoft Visual Studio Community 2017”
já instalado em meu computador, podemos conferir na Imagem 19. Isto não afetará a
nossa instalação. (Este processo poderá demorar um pouco, pois a instalação é
totalmente via internet)

Figura 19: Instalação.

20
Após executar as etapas acima deveremos reiniciar o sistema operacional. No primeiro
acesso encontramos a tela de Bem-vindo permitindo sincronizar com a conta da
Microsoft ou não. No meu caso cliquei no link “Agora não, talvez mais tarde”,
conforme ilustra a Figura 20.

Figura 20: Tela inicial de acesso.

Podemos iniciar o ambiente de desenvolvimento com algumas configurações iniciais,


como por exemplo em qual plataforma iremos programar ou até mesmo o tema de cores
que melhor nos agradar. Clique no botão “Iniciar o Visual Studio” para prosseguir.
Imagem 21.

21
Figura 21: Configurações iniciais.

A IDE de desenvolvimento é intuitiva e precisa, contendo no primeiro momento a


possibilidade de abrir projectos recentes, assim como clonar o código fonte a partir do
GIT ou Azure, abrir um projecto através de um arquivo de solução (.sln), abrir uma
pasta local ou criar um novo projecto. Podemos conferir estes recursos na Figura 09.

22
Figura 22: Tela inicial do MVS 2019.

Olá Mundo em CSharp (C#)


Bloco de Código escrito em C#:
using system;

public class AppPontoNet

public class static void Main( )

Console.WriteLine("Olá mundo em C#");

23
Conclusões
A intenção principal deste artigo foi a de demonstrar e instalar de uma forma sucinta
esta nova ferramenta da Microsoft, o MVS 2019. A minha opinião é que a cada versão
temos uma IDE mais robusta e completa de desenvolvimento de sistemas, envolvendo
todos os tipos de plataformas (mobile, desktop, web e nuvem). Não podemos esquecer
também um detalhe importante, que a versão “Community” é gratuita, sendo livre para
ser utilizada por toda comunidade.

24
Referências
https://visualstudio.microsoft.com

https://docs.microsoft.com/pt-br/visualstudio/ide/whats-new-visual-studio-2019?
view=vs-2019

25

Você também pode gostar